Insteel Industries Shares Rise After Higher Sales in 3Q

Dow Jones
07/16
 
 

Shares of Insteel Industries were higher after the steel wire reinforcing products manufacturer reported an increase in its third-quarter revenue, helped by higher average selling prices and improved shipment activity.

The stock was up 7.0% at $31.71 in recent trading, and are up 0.5% since the start of the year.

Insteel reported its sales rose nearly 10% to $197.7 million in its third quarter.

The company posted net income of $9 million, or 46 cents a share, compared with $15.2 million, or 78 cents a share, in the same quarter a year earlier.

Chief Executive H.O. Woltz III said that customer sentiment remains positive and the level of activity in publicly funded infrastructure markets continues to be healthy.

He added that profitability during the quarter was impacted by higher costs, with increases in wire rod prices, freight expenses and other operating costs, but said the headwinds would be temporary and the company would recover the higher costs through pricing over time.
